AmehGovernor Samuel Ortom and his wife, Eunice, at about 9:30am cast their votes at Nzorov ward, PU 003 in Guma.
Ortom, after exercising his franchise, said he was confident of victory.
He said, “Process is peaceful so far. Victory is from God, and I believe I will be victorious at the end of the day.”
